Transaction 5079b238ab71f4bca2256b0c8b6baf54229c3c7c36b1bb80544280a8d3f16a4e

20 Input
1 Outputs
  • 5079b238ab71f4bca2256b0c8b6baf54229c3c7c36b1bb80544280a8d3f16a4e:0
  • value  18966076
    address  34NRoKBRK8y1tvKdN6XZE2Wodqb5YfmCV9